如何在AI翻译中实现高精度的语音识别
在人工智能领域,语音识别技术一直是一个备受瞩目的研究方向。随着科技的发展,AI翻译系统已经逐渐渗透到我们的日常生活中,从智能手机的语音助手到在线翻译服务,AI翻译的便捷性和实用性得到了极大的提升。然而,如何在AI翻译中实现高精度的语音识别,仍然是一个挑战。本文将通过讲述一位人工智能专家的故事,探讨这一领域的最新进展和未来趋势。
李明,一位年轻有为的人工智能专家,从小就对计算机科学和语音识别技术充满了浓厚的兴趣。大学毕业后,他毅然决然地投身于这一领域的研究。经过多年的努力,李明在语音识别和AI翻译方面取得了显著的成果,成为业内公认的专家。
李明的第一站是在一家知名的互联网公司从事语音识别技术研发。那时,他所在的小组正在进行一个关于语音识别与AI翻译相结合的项目。然而,他们遇到了一个难题:如何在嘈杂的环境中实现高精度的语音识别。
为了解决这个问题,李明带领团队从以下几个方面入手:
- 数据采集与处理
首先,他们需要大量的语音数据来训练模型。李明和他的团队花费了大量时间在互联网上收集各种语音样本,包括正常对话、嘈杂环境下的语音等。在数据采集过程中,他们特别关注了不同语速、不同口音、不同方言的语音样本,以确保模型的泛化能力。
在采集到大量数据后,他们开始对数据进行预处理。通过对语音信号进行降噪、去混响等操作,提高了语音质量,为后续的模型训练打下了良好的基础。
- 模型设计
为了提高语音识别的精度,李明和他的团队尝试了多种模型,包括深度神经网络、卷积神经网络等。经过反复实验和比较,他们最终选择了基于深度学习的卷积神经网络(CNN)模型。
在模型设计过程中,他们针对不同类型的语音信号,设计了具有自适应能力的卷积核,使得模型能够更好地捕捉语音特征。此外,他们还引入了注意力机制,使模型能够关注语音信号中的关键部分,进一步提高识别精度。
- 算法优化
为了进一步提升语音识别的精度,李明和他的团队对算法进行了优化。他们采用了一种基于动态窗口的端到端训练方法,将语音信号划分为一系列短时帧,并对每个帧进行端到端训练。这种方法使得模型能够更好地学习语音信号中的时间序列特征。
此外,他们还采用了多任务学习策略,将语音识别任务与其他相关任务(如语音情感分析、语音语调识别等)相结合,使得模型在多个任务上都能取得较好的性能。
- 实际应用
经过不懈努力,李明的团队成功开发了一套高精度的语音识别与AI翻译系统。这套系统在嘈杂环境中也能实现高精度的语音识别,为用户提供了便捷的翻译服务。
然而,李明并没有满足于此。他认为,仅仅实现高精度的语音识别还不够,还需要进一步提高AI翻译的准确性。
为了实现这一目标,李明开始关注翻译质量评估和翻译后处理技术。他带领团队研究了一种基于神经网络的翻译质量评估方法,通过分析翻译文本的语义、语法和风格等方面,对翻译质量进行评估。
在此基础上,他们还开发了一种翻译后处理技术,能够自动修正翻译文本中的错误,提高翻译的准确性。这套技术已经成功应用于多个AI翻译系统中,得到了用户的广泛认可。
回顾李明在AI翻译中实现高精度语音识别的历程,我们可以看到以下几个关键点:
数据是基础。只有拥有大量的高质量语音数据,才能训练出高精度的语音识别模型。
模型设计要合理。选择合适的模型和算法,能够有效提高语音识别的精度。
算法优化至关重要。通过优化算法,可以进一步提高模型的性能。
跨学科合作。将语音识别、翻译质量评估、翻译后处理等技术相结合,能够全面提升AI翻译系统的性能。
展望未来,李明和他的团队将继续致力于AI翻译领域的研究,为实现更加精准、高效的翻译服务而努力。在人工智能技术的推动下,我们有理由相信,AI翻译将在不久的将来为人们的生活带来更多便利。
猜你喜欢:deepseek语音助手